<Yumoto Onsen Hot Spa>


Lake Yunoko is located on the deepest place (north) of Oku-Nikko. Street of the Yumoto Hot spa is located on the north of the lake.

Priest Shoto found hot spa in Yumoto about 1200 years ago and history of Yumoto hot spa began. Onsen hot spa shrine and Onsen hot spa temple were built at that time. Those buildings remain old time. In addition to that, skiing area and camping site have been opened there today.

On the contrary, Yumoto is the best place to savor the natural environment. For example, there is 3km long hiking course around the Lake Yunoko. It takes you an hour to go round. Also, Lake Yunoko is a popular fishing area. Moreover, Yumoto hot spa is a starting point of climbing up Mt. Maeshirane and Mt. Konsei.
